On Fri, Jul 24, 2026 at 11:09 AM James Carter <[email protected]> wrote: > > The function cil_create_attribute_d1_and_not_d2() (let's call this > f1) mallocs an ebitmap named types. This ebitmap is passed to the > function cil_create_and_insert_attribute_and_set() (let's call this > f2) which will create a new typeattribute which has its types field > point to the types ebitmap passed in by f1. If there is an error in > getting a symtab or inserting the new attribute into the symtab, > then cil_destroy_typeattribute() is called during cleanup. This will > free the ebitmap pointed to by the types field. After f2 exits with > an error, f1 will perform cleanup and try to free the types ebitmap > again. > > Move the calls to cil_get_symtab() and cil_symtab_insert() to > earlier in f2 to make it easier to clean up in the case of an error. > When cleaning up from an error do the cleanup manually instead of > calling cil_destroy_typeattribute() and do not free the passed in > types ebitmap.
